BOSTON, Oct. 7, 2024 /PRNewswire/ — Boundless Rider, a leading provider of motorcycle and powersports insurance, is excited to introduce its innovative Missing Moto Program. This initiative equips insurance agents and agencies with powerful tools to identify untapped opportunities within their current client base. By leveraging advanced technology and a comprehensive data platform, the Missing Moto Program helps agents effortlessly discover motorcycles and powersports vehicles already owned by clients in their book of business —making it easy to round out their accounts.

“For every motorcycle policy in an agent or agency’s book, there may be 2 or 3 “missed” opportunities in the form of registered motorcycles and powersports vehicles that are insured elsewhere. Giving agents the tools to find and bind these “missed” opportunities unlocks incremental premium and improves customer retention,” said Blair Baldwin, Founder and CEO of Boundless Rider.

One of these tools Boundless Rider offers is the Missing Moto Program. The Missing Moto Program empowers agents to capitalize on these hidden opportunities, helping them grow their business more efficiently. The opportunity is sizable, as roughly 1 in 10 households own motorcycles & powersports vehicles.

“The Missing Moto Program provides agents with a cutting-edge solution to expand their business by capturing overlooked policies,” said Blair Baldwin, Founder and CEO of Boundless Rider. “By combining innovative technology with exclusive data partnerships, we’ve made it easier than ever for agents to connect with motorcycle and powersports owners already in their client base.”

To further support agents, Boundless Rider offers a comprehensive suite of marketing tools designed to drive success in motorcycle and powersports coverage sales. These tools include customizable digital and physical marketing materials, referral programs, and ready-to-use ad drafts—all available through the “Agent Marketing Resources”.

Boundless Rider is currently available to riders in Texas, Arizona, Illinois and Ohio, with more states rolling out this year. All policies in Arizona, Illinois, and Ohio are underwritten by Incline Casualty Company; policies in Texas are underwritten by Redpoint County Mutual Insurance Company. EAST BRUNSWICK, N.J., Oct. 7, 2024 /PRNewswire/ — Elkem, a leading silicone solutions provider, announces will participate in The Battery Show, taking place October 7-10 in Detroit, at booth #4605.

Elkem offers a range dispensable battery assembly solutions for ease of automation, which includes BLUESIL™ RT Foam product line for thermal insulation & lightweight vehicle applications, BLUESIL™ ESA product line for thermal management & electronic protection and CAF™ product line for sealing & bonding applications in harsh environments.

The company will feature its Thermal Management Materials, which are designed to mitigate thermal runaway, dissipate heat, and improve battery pack fire resistance. Elkem’s solutions protect over two million EV battery packs with 60 billion miles driven. “We can run thermal simulations to show how Elkem products improve battery performance and safety,” said John Albaugh, associate market manager.

Attendees can expect to see hands-on displays and literature covering Elkem’s innovative solutions. “We’re excited to be exhibiting at The Battery Show and look forward to meeting with our customers to discuss their specific needs,” added Albaugh.

Elkem Silicones has over 70 years of experience in automotive applications and is dedicated to creating a sustainable future through innovation. Its EV Applications Center reduces application development costs, expedites validation, and accelerates time to market. “We take pride in our agility to innovate into emerging markets and our technical teams provide services on demand from the design and development phases to qualification and after-sales,” added Albaugh.

Elkem Silicones’ thermal insulating materials and their use in EV batteries are protected by patents US10,501,597 B2 & US11,261,309 B2 and patent applications US2022081529 & US2023203265.

DOWNE TOWNSHIP, N.J., Oct. 7, 2024 /PRNewswire/ — Newterra, a leader in innovative water and wastewater treatment solutions, is proud to announce its critical role in the construction of Downe Township’s new $33 million wastewater treatment facility. This state-of-the-art project will replace outdated septic systems and bring modern wastewater infrastructure to the township’s 1,600 residents, safeguarding the community’s future.

The facility, designed by engineering firm Mott MacDonald and set to be completed within 18 months, is a key development for the township following the devastation caused by Superstorm Sandy. The project received significant funding from the USDA Rural Development program and congressional allocations, but the technological backbone of the system will come from Newterra, whose advanced treatment equipment will ensure the community benefits from clean, efficient, and sustainable wastewater management.

“We’re honored to contribute our expertise and technology to a project that holds such importance for the local community,” said Kevin Cassidy, CEO at Newterra. “Our wastewater treatment solutions are designed to not only meet the immediate needs of Downe Township but also to provide long-term resilience against environmental challenges, ensuring that the township thrives for generations to come.”

With the new facility in place, Downe Township residents in Fortescue and Gandys Beach will be connected to a township-wide sewer system, marking a significant improvement in infrastructure that will enhance public health, environmental protection, and community stability.
